Frequently Asked Questions
What is the date of the Cork City Parade 2026?
The exact date for the Cork City Parade 2026 will be announced closer to the event, but it typically takes place around St. Patrick’s Day in mid-March.
Is the Cork City Parade free to attend?
Yes, the Cork City Parade is free to attend. Participants and spectators can join in the festivities without any cost.
Where can I find more information about the parade?
Detailed information is usually available on the official Cork City events website or local community forums as the date approaches.
Are there activities for children at the parade?
Absolutely! The parade features various family-friendly activities, including interactive booths, performances, and opportunities for children to engage with traditional Irish culture.
What should I bring to the Cork City Parade?
Consider bringing comfortable clothing, a portable chair, sunscreen, and water. Arriving early is advisable to secure good viewing spots.
Is the parade accessible for people with disabilities?
Yes, the Cork City Parade organizers focus on accessibility, providing wheelchair access and sensory-friendly areas for those who need them.
